Large family home | Edmondson Park growth pocket | dual living potential | school catchment advantage
This property offers a rare configuration in a rising corridor: six bedrooms with a full ground-floor suite, two separate living zones, and a north-facing alfresco area. For a buyer targeting multigenerational or growing-family use, the layout eliminates the compromise found in most four-bedroom offerings nearby. The block-to-building ratio and 2015 construction date place it well ahead of older stock in the street, and the solar and ducted air conditioning reduce holding costs. It best suits a buyer who values separation of space and school proximity over land banking.
The bushfire overlay is a known but manageable risk in this part of Edmondson Park; it may affect insurance premiums but not resale velocity given the streetโs long-owner profile. The property sits below the top of the valuation range, offering a potential entry point below replacement cost for a similar new build. With a rental yield near 3.8 percent and a high school under construction within walking distance, the buyer can hold for capital growth while covering outgoings through the ground-floor bedroom rental or a full lease.

Market Insight:
Edmondson Park is a rapidly growing south-western suburb, characterised by strong purchaser activity. Demand is driven by a mix of buyers attracted to its diverse housing stock, supported by consistent rental demand. Recent price trends indicate solid capital growth, particularly for units, within an active sales environment. Future growth is underpinned by its ongoing development, though the market shows signs of being above its long-term trend, presenting potential affordability and rate sensitivity constraints for investors.
